The most affordable months for cruising are typically during the shoulder seasons. Consider September, October, January, and February for lower fares. Avoiding major holidays and school breaks will also contribute to finding a cheaper cruise.

For South Carolina residents, the prime time for a Margaritaville cruise is often during the fall and spring months. These periods offer pleasant weather at many popular destinations and can provide better value than peak summer travel. Booking in October or April is often ideal.
